Welcome to Our Preschool

About Us

Rowlands Castle Preschool is operated by Edan Education ltd (an entity interviewed and vetted by Hampshire Services For Young Children and St John's School) is excited to open its doors soon, located on the grounds of St Johns school, with access to an enclosed private outdoor space, a purpose built forest School area, small orchard and cosy home from home feel. Our preschool will offer a safe and stimulating environment working closely with the natural world.

FAQ's

We're sure you have loads of questions and we will try to answer some of them here. If we don't please check back often as we will updating the website with information over the next couple of months.

What age will you accept?

As a preschool we will be accepting children from two years old to school joining age.

How much are your fees?

Please see our Fees page for all fee related information.

Will you be accepting funding?

We will accept the current subsidised funding from the government along with the new two year old funding. We will ask all parents who wish to use the subsidised funding to complete a funding declaration and provide the required information to process this through Services For Young Children. The funding form for Hampshire Early Years can be found here.

What will your opening times be?

We will be open 0800 - 1730. 50 weeks of the year and closed for two weeks at Christmas.
